{"data":{"id":"us/48-cfr-538.7002-9","jurisdiction":"us","citation":"48 CFR 538.7002-9","heading":"538.7002-9 Tribally controlled schools.","body":"25 U.S.C. 2507(a)(6) allows tribally controlled schools, as defined under 25 U.S.C. 2511, that have an active grant pursuant to 25 U.S.C. chapter 27 to purchase supplies or services for the purposes of carrying out the grant.","path":["Title 48—Federal Acquisition Regulations System","CHAPTER 5—GENERAL SERVICES ADMINISTRATION","SUBCHAPTER F—SPECIAL CATEGORIES OF CONTRACTING","PART 538—FEDERAL SUPPLY SCHEDULE CONTRACTING","Subpart 538.70—Use of Federal Supply Schedule Contracts by Eligible Non-Federal Entities"],"source_url":"https://www.ecfr.gov/api/versioner/v1/full/2026-08-25/title-48.xml","current_through":"2026-08-25","vintage":"","retrieved_at":"2026-08-27T02:26:29Z","sha256":"382347ab8620f1b7412fd79ded1e330cb2f95ccb860a92d3b8f4d7a1ec57370e","source_id":"us-cfr","stale":true,"prev":"us/48-cfr-538.7002-8","next":"us/48-cfr-538.7002-10"},"notice":"GroundRules: Original legal text.
